Abstract

With the vigorous development of digital and smart cities in China, the digitalization and informationization level of various industries have improved. However, the level of informatization in the township area and below is relatively low, and resources are relatively scarce. Remote sensing and geographic information technology can provide diversified products, services and interconnections for urban construction, planning, management, environment, water conservancy, electricity, pipelines, and transportation. In view of the application requirements of the water conservancy department, this paper discusses the construction framework design of the grid-based fine management service platform and the urban and rural water conservancy management system, in order to provide scientific reference for the water resources information management of relevant departments.
